you also have to keep in mind this is a contract deal, and there's a trick they do. current (soon to be ex) provider keeps the promised fee for internet and instead ADDS bonus fees via fee increases. This way, they're still providing you the internet at the cost they promised, but can still raise the overall cost and milk extra cash out of you no matter what.
It's why i don't like contracts and one of the main reasons i'm leaving my current ISP very soon.

for example, my ISP boosted the cost of my wifi service (not sure why considering it's the SAME service and not any harder for them to do) and just added something called a "recovery fee" (which was never there in the almost 5 years i had them). This way if i called to complain that i was on a promotion they can say "yes you still get the promotional -$30 monthly internet, we just increased other fees" so it doesn't count as them breaking the promotion.
